Output ec5a364b419530b2b039a268a6b695ca5c50f7f4505c02af9eb4543884766263:14

value
308176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4cc8769b87b0b6d0bb15ab6c432d92f90210cd7 OP_EQUAL
address
3Q1PpGhNHvA4EdyiiUKoJCWS2Mw2C9eza3
transaction
ec5a364b419530b2b039a268a6b695ca5c50f7f4505c02af9eb4543884766263
spent
true